仙台の山奥で自転車に乗ったり転んだり

愛車の GIOS でサイクリングしたりポタリングしたり、それをブログに記録してみたり。ロードバイクや自転車や坂のことを書いてみたり。ときたまプログラムのことを忘れないようにメモってみたり。

2009-10-01から1ヶ月間の記事一覧

diffで改行コードを無視

忘れないようにメモ CRLFとLFの差分を無視したい diff --strip-trailing-cr linux.txt windows.txt ディレクトリの差分でも diff -qr --strip-trailing-cr linux windows manで調べてないのでダメかと思ったら、infoであった info diff

SVNのコミットでステージングとデータを同期……

SVN

SVNが稼働するサーバでレポジトリをアップデートしてrsyncするシェルスクリプトを用意。 コミットはApache経由なのでApacheから実行できるよう権限を変更。 ↑のスクリプトのリンクでHookスクリプトのpost-commitを作成。 cd /var/lib/svn/bin vi svnrsync.sh…

SVNをLinuxで操作する用意の前準備の予行

SVN

cd /var/lib/svn/project mkdir checkout && cd checkout su apache -c " svn co http://svn.example.com/project/trunk " cd trunk find . -type f -name '*.php' -print0 | xargs -0 perl -i -pe "s/\r\n/\n/" find . -type f -name '*.php' -print0 | xar…

日別ログの毎日の確認

アプリケーションのログとか、よく日単位でローテートする。 だいたいアプリレベルでファイル名にYYMMDDを関連付けて片づける。 その最新版ログをチェックするのに、いちいち名前指定がムダと思った。 tail -n100 -f /var/log/httpd/access_log.`date +%F` …